What this Trial Is About
Schizophrenia is a common and severe mental disorder that imposes a significant burden on patients. Cognitive impairment can be regarded as one of the core symptoms of schizophrenia, which is prevalent among patients with schizophrenia. In recent years, digital rehabilitation therapy based on games has shown a remarkable development trend among schizophrenia patients. Serious games, or application games, refer to those games aimed not only for entertainment. They can educate, train, or change the behavior of players through interesting intervention forms and have been applied in many healthcare fields. This study aims to develop a somatosensory interactive game for patients with cognitive impairment of schizophrenia to improve their cognitive functions and verify its effectiveness and feasibility through a randomized controlled trial.

Who Can Participate
Eligibility Criteria
You may qualify if you...
- Registered in the Shanghai Mental Health Information Management System and hospitalized in designated district-level mental health center wards
- Diagnosed with schizophrenia according to ICD-10 criteria
- Aged 18 to 45 years
- Have good self-care ability
- Clinically stable without acute exacerbation for at least 1 week before enrollment
- Stable dose of antipsychotic or other psychotropic drugs for at least 1 week
- No hand disabilities and able to use mobile phones or tablets normally
- Have at least a primary school education
- Normal or corrected normal vision and hearing
- Own and can independently use a smartphone or other electronic devices
- Patients and families have given informed consent and voluntarily agree to participate
You will not qualify if you...
- Will not reside in Shanghai after discharge
- Have serious physical or brain organic diseases
- Have other psychotic disorders in addition to schizophrenia
